For example, a study that looked at the ability of influenza viruses to infect a cell culture after varying amounts of time on a banknote showed survival times from 48 hours to 17 days, depending on how they were deposited on the banknote.8 On the other hand, cold-causing rhinoviruses are somewhat fragile, typically surviving less than a day outside of physiological fluids. Transmission occurs indirectly when a new susceptible host later touches the fomite and transfers the contaminated material to a susceptible portal of entry. Unlike larger particles that drop quickly out of the air column, fine mucus droplets produced by coughs or sneezes can remain suspended for long periods of time, traveling considerable distances. The term vehicle transmission refers to the transmission of pathogens through vehicles such as water, food, and air. For example, hemipterans (called kissing bugs or assassin bugs) transmit Chagas disease to humans by defecating when they bite, after which the human scratches or rubs the infected feces into a mucous membrane or break in the skin. About 22% of these HAIs occurred at a surgical site, and cases of pneumonia accounted for another 22%; urinary tract infections accounted for an additional 13%, and primary bloodstream infections 10%.16 Such HAIs often occur when pathogens are introduced to patients bodies through contaminated surgical or medical equipment, such as catheters and respiratory ventilators. Water contamination through poor sanitation methods leads to waterborne transmission of disease. Although droplet transmission over short distances is considered contact transmission as discussed above, longer distance transmission of droplets through the air is considered vehicle transmission. Many other mosquitoes have been found to harbor Zika virus, though their capacity to act as vectors is unknown. Transmission over distances greater than one meter is called airborne transmission.
